The Swarm Robotics Market was valued at USD 705.91 million in 2023 and is projected to grow to USD 861.43 million in 2024, with a CAGR of 22.94%, reaching USD 2,997.72 million by 2030.
KEY MARKET STATISTICS | |
---|---|
Base Year [2023] | USD 705.91 million |
Estimated Year [2024] | USD 861.43 million |
Forecast Year [2030] | USD 2,997.72 million |
CAGR (%) | 22.94% |

In-Depth Segmentation Insights Driving Market Dynamics
Market segmentation in swarm robotics is both comprehensive and multifaceted, providing pivotal insights into how technology is reshaping industries. The segmentation based on platform differentiates between systems that operate as unmanned aerial vehicles and those functioning as unmanned ground vehicles. This classification has allowed stakeholders to tailor solutions to specific operational environments, ensuring a perfect match between task requirements and the mechanical capabilities provided by either aerial or terrestrial platforms.
Another important segmentation arises from the analysis of component types. The market is studied across hardware and software divisions. Hardware components include actuators, communication modules, microcontrollers, power units, and sensors, each contributing to the overall performance and reliability of robotic systems. Meanwhile, the software aspect, which covers control systems, data management, and navigation software, plays a critical role in orchestrating the effective, coordinated efforts of multiple robotic units. Together, these components create a finely tuned ecosystem where precision, responsiveness, and reliability are paramount.
Further segmentation is evident in the application area, where the market is dissected based on diverse uses such as mapping and surveying, search, rescue and disaster relief, security, inspection, monitoring, and supply chain and warehouse management. This diversity underlines the adaptability and broad applicability of swarm robotics in solving real-world problems. Lastly, the industrial segmentation showcases a broad spectrum of industries including agriculture, defense, environmental monitoring, healthcare, and manufacturing. In agriculture, the focus extends to crop monitoring, livestock management, precision farming, and weed control, whereas defense applications emphasize border surveillance and reconnaissance missions. Environmental monitoring is subdivided into air quality monitoring, disaster management, water quality testing, and wildlife monitoring; healthcare is directed towards internal surgical procedures and targeted drug delivery; manufacturing segmentation highlights assembly line automation, inventory management, and predictive maintenance.
